Overview
- Assist companies in the development and implementation of health and safety management systems
- Carry out health and safety audits and site inspections, develop heath and safety management plans and assist in the implementation of these plans.
- Provide training and mentoring in relation to risk management and the development of risk assessments, method statements and safe systems of work.
- Provide training and mentoring for managers in relation to their roles and responsibility in terms of safety management.
- Develop bespoke health and safety training courses including Manual Handling, Fire Warden, Asbestos Awareness, Working at Heights, Accident Investigation etc.
